[[Pluto Simulation Wiki]]

* 繝輔ぃ繧、繝ォ荳蠑 [#jfe93e7e]

- &ref(2d-for-bit.tar.gz); 繧偵ム繧ヲ繝ウ繝ュ繝シ繝峨Jnit.c 縺九i python 縺ョ繧ケ繧ッ繝ェ繝励ヨ縺セ縺ァ蜈ィ縺ヲ蜷ォ縺セ繧後※縺繧九


* 逶エ莠、蠎ァ讓咏ウサ [#l13e70af]

- 菴懈・ュ繝繧」繝ャ繧ッ繝医Μ : 2d-for-bit/x-y-coordinate/no-rotation 

- 繧ウ繝槭Φ繝
 
 python $PLUTO_DIR/setup.py
 #蠎ァ讓咏ウサ縺檎峩莠、蠎ァ讓咏ウサ(Cartesian) 縺ァ縺ゅk縺薙→繧堤「コ隱
 #rotaion 縺 no 縺ァ縺ゅk縺薙→繧堤「コ隱
 make
 make clean
 mkdru run1
 ./pluto
 cd run1
 ls *dbl > dbl.list
 ./pluto_plot_2d.py dbl.list -p

- 菴懈・ュ蠕後ョ繝輔ぃ繧、繝ォ

>[syamada] $ ls -hl                                                    [/Users/syamada/work/software/pluto/run/yaji3d/2d-for-bit/x-y-coordinate/no-rotation]
total 544
-rwxr-xr-x@  1 syamada  staff    10K  5 27 14:50 TagCells.cpp
-rwxr-xr-x   1 syamada  staff   1.8K  5 27 14:50 definitions.h
-rwxr-xr-x   1 syamada  staff    30K  5 27 14:49 init.c
-rwxr-xr-x   1 syamada  staff   3.1K  5 27 14:50 makefile
-rwxr-xr-x   1 syamada  staff   206K  5 27 14:50 pluto
-rwxr-xr-x   1 syamada  staff   1.6K  5 27 14:51 pluto.ini
-rwxr-xr-x   1 syamada  staff   1.6K  5 27 14:50 pluto.ini~
drwxr-xr-x  26 syamada  staff   884B  5 27 14:52 run1
-rw-r--r--   1 syamada  staff   491B  5 27 14:50 sysconf.out

>[syamada] $ ls -hl                                               
[~/work/software/pluto/run/yaji3d/2d-for-bit/x-y-coordinate//no-rotation/run1]
total 3072
-rw-r--r--   1 syamada  staff   128K  5 27 14:51 data.0000.dbl
-rw-r--r--   1 syamada  staff   128K  5 27 14:51 data.0001.dbl
-rw-r--r--   1 syamada  staff   128K  5 27 14:51 data.0002.dbl
-rw-r--r--   1 syamada  staff   128K  5 27 14:51 data.0003.dbl
-rw-r--r--   1 syamada  staff   128K  5 27 14:51 data.0004.dbl
-rw-r--r--   1 syamada  staff   128K  5 27 14:51 data.0005.dbl
-rw-r--r--   1 syamada  staff   128K  5 27 14:51 data.0006.dbl
-rw-r--r--   1 syamada  staff   128K  5 27 14:51 data.0007.dbl
-rw-r--r--   1 syamada  staff   128K  5 27 14:51 data.0008.dbl
-rw-r--r--   1 syamada  staff   128K  5 27 14:51 data.0009.dbl
-rw-r--r--   1 syamada  staff   128K  5 27 14:51 data.0010.dbl
-rw-r--r--   1 syamada  staff   154B  5 27 14:52 dbl.list
-rw-r--r--   1 syamada  staff   744B  5 27 14:51 dbl.out
drwxr-xr-x  13 syamada  staff   442B  5 27 14:53 fig_d
drwxr-xr-x  13 syamada  staff   442B  5 27 14:53 fig_ie
drwxr-xr-x  13 syamada  staff   442B  5 27 14:53 fig_ke
drwxr-xr-x  13 syamada  staff   442B  5 27 14:53 fig_p
drwxr-xr-x  13 syamada  staff   442B  5 27 14:53 fig_tempkeV
drwxr-xr-x  13 syamada  staff   442B  5 27 14:53 fig_v1
drwxr-xr-x  13 syamada  staff   442B  5 27 14:53 fig_v2
-rw-r--r--   1 syamada  staff   6.4K  5 27 14:51 grid.out
-rw-r--r--   1 syamada  staff    86K  5 27 14:51 pluto.log
-rwxr-xr-x@  1 syamada  staff    20K  5 27 14:52 pluto_plot_2d.py
-rw-r--r--   1 syamada  staff   704B  5 27 14:51 restart.out


* 蜀譟ア(Polar)蠎ァ讓咏ウサ, 蝗櫁サ「縺ェ縺 [#ibe6914b]

- 菴懈・ュ繝繧」繝ャ繧ッ繝医Μ : 2d-for-bit/r-phi-coordinate/no-rotation

- 繧ウ繝槭Φ繝
 
 python $PLUTO_DIR/setup.py
 #蠎ァ讓咏ウサ縺悟譟ア邉サ(Polar) 縺ァ縺ゅk縺薙→繧堤「コ隱
 #rotaion 縺 no 縺ァ縺ゅk縺薙→繧堤「コ隱
 make
 make clean
 mkdru run1
 ./pluto
 cd run1
 ls *dbl > dbl.list
 ./pluto_plot_2d.py dbl.list  

譛蠕後./pluto_plot_2d.py 縺ョ繧ェ繝励す繝ァ繝ウ -p (蜀譟ア蠎ァ讓咏ウサOFF) 縺ッ荳崎ヲ√


* 蜀譟ア(Polar)蠎ァ讓咏ウサ, 蝗櫁サ「縺ゅj縲 [#ncbb2cc7]

-- 蜿り逕サ蜒 &ref(data.0010_d.png,40%);
-- 蜿り逕サ蜒 &ref(./data.0010_d.png,40%);

蝗櫁サ「縺ェ縺励→蝓コ譛ャ逧縺ォ縺ッ縺サ縺シ蜷後§縺縺後
 python $PLUTO_DIR/setup.py
 #rotaion 縺 yes 縺ァ縺ゅk縺薙→繧堤「コ隱
縺縺代′逡ー縺ェ繧九

繝医ャ繝   邱ィ髮 蟾ョ蛻 繝舌ャ繧ッ繧「繝繝 豺サ莉 隍陬ス 蜷榊燕螟画峩 繝ェ繝ュ繝シ繝   譁ー隕 荳隕ァ 蜊倩ェ樊、懃エ「 譛邨よ峩譁ー   繝倥Ν繝   譛邨よ峩譁ー縺ョRSS